What is seva? How can selfless service improve your mental, emotional, and spiritual well-being? In this episode of Mental Hygiene, Susan Hu and Yogi Charu explore the yogic practice of seva—serving others with love, compassion, and without attachment to the results. Together, they discuss how the three modes of nature (gunas) influence our motivation to serve, why practicing equal vision is essential on the spiritual path, and how every act of kindness—no matter how big or small—can become an offering of devotion. Drawing from timeless yoga wisdom and the inspiring work of Yogi Charu's Belize Project, this conversation offers practical ways to bring selfless service into everyday life. Whether you're volunteering in your community, supporting a meaningful cause, or simply showing up for someone in need, you'll discover that true seva begins with the heart. Tune in to learn how serving others can become one of the most transformative practices for cultivating purpose, gratitude, resilience, and lasting inner peace.
